加入收藏 | 设为首页 | 会员中心 | 我要投稿 站长网 (https://www.shaguniang.cn/)- 数据快递、应用安全、业务安全、智能内容、文字识别!
当前位置: 首页 > 运营中心 > 建站资源 > 优化 > 正文

建站如飞秘籍:架构优化、善用缓存、定时清理并行!

发布时间:2025-12-26 08:51:28 所属栏目:优化 来源:DaWei
导读:  建站如飞,是每个网站运营者梦寐以求的状态。访问速度快、系统稳定、用户体验好,这些都离不开科学的架构设计。合理的架构能让服务器资源高效分配,避免瓶颈。比如采用前后端分离模式,前端使用静态资源部署在CD

  建站如飞,是每个网站运营者梦寐以求的状态。访问速度快、系统稳定、用户体验好,这些都离不开科学的架构设计。合理的架构能让服务器资源高效分配,避免瓶颈。比如采用前后端分离模式,前端使用静态资源部署在CDN上,后端专注数据处理,既能提升加载速度,又能增强系统的可维护性。微服务架构也是不错的选择,将功能模块拆分独立部署,降低耦合,便于扩展与故障隔离。


  缓存是加速网站的核心利器。合理利用缓存能大幅减少数据库查询和重复计算的开销。页面静态化、接口结果缓存、对象缓存(如Redis或Memcached)都是常见手段。例如,将首页或热门文章缓存几分钟,可有效应对突发流量。浏览器缓存也不容忽视,通过设置合适的HTTP缓存头,让用户本地保存图片、CSS、JS等资源,减少重复下载。善用缓存的关键在于“精准”——不是所有内容都适合缓存,动态数据需控制过期时间,避免信息滞后。


  定时清理是保障系统长期高效运行的重要环节。日志文件、临时数据、过期缓存若长期堆积,不仅占用存储空间,还可能拖慢数据库性能。通过设置定时任务(如Linux的cron),定期删除无用日志、清理缓存池、归档旧数据,能保持系统轻盈。同时,数据库的碎片整理和索引优化也应纳入清理计划,确保查询效率不随时间下降。


  并行处理让网站在高并发下依然从容。当用户请求增多时,串行处理容易造成阻塞。通过异步任务队列(如RabbitMQ、Celery),将耗时操作如邮件发送、图片处理等移出主流程,可显著提升响应速度。多线程或多进程技术也能在服务器内部实现资源并行利用。负载均衡配合多台服务器集群,将流量分散处理,是支撑大规模访问的有效方式。


  安全与速度同样重要。在追求“飞”的同时,不能忽视防护措施。使用HTTPS加密传输,防止数据被窃取;配置Web应用防火墙(WAF),抵御常见攻击;限制频繁请求,防止恶意刷量。安全机制本身也可能影响性能,因此需权衡配置,例如选择高效的SSL证书、合理设置防火墙规则,避免过度拦截。


  监控与调优是持续提升的基础。部署实时监控系统,跟踪服务器负载、响应时间、错误率等关键指标,能第一时间发现问题。结合日志分析工具,定位性能瓶颈,有针对性地优化代码或调整配置。定期进行压力测试,模拟高并发场景,检验系统极限,提前发现潜在风险。优化不是一劳永逸,而是一个持续迭代的过程。


  建站如飞,并非依赖单一技巧,而是架构、缓存、清理与并行的协同作战。每一个环节都像齿轮,紧密咬合才能驱动整体高效运转。从设计之初就考虑可扩展性,上线后持续监控与优化,才能让网站在流量洪流中稳如磐石、快如疾风。真正的“飞”,是稳定之上的速度,是智慧架构下的从容。

(编辑:站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章